Krishna Mandir

The Krishna Mandir is a 17th-century Hindu temple built in the Shikhara style by King Siddhi Narsingh Malla. Located within a UNESCO World Heritage site, it is a significant example of stone architecture in the region. Visitors go here to observe the intricate stone carvings and the temple's structural design, which was restored in 2018 following damage from the 2015 earthquake.

Getting There

The temple is located in the heart of Patan. From the city center, it is accessible via short walks or local transport. Since it is situated within a pedestrian-friendly heritage zone, most visitors arrive on foot within 10 to 20 minutes depending on their starting point.

Visit Duration

Allow approximately 30 to 60 minutes to walk around the exterior and examine the stone reliefs. The experience is focused on the architecture and the surrounding square.

When to Visit

The site is open to the public throughout the year. It often becomes crowded during religious festivals and peak tourist seasons. Visiting in the early morning typically avoids the largest crowds and provides cooler temperatures for walking.

Patan Museum

This museum occupies the site of the former Malla dynasty royal palace and is a UNESCO World Heritage site showcasing traditional Nepali religious art. Visitors can also admire the intricate wooden palace architecture.

Kumbheshwar Temple

Kumbheshwar Temple is a five-story pagoda near Patan Durbar Square, built in the 14th century as Patan's oldest temple. Dedicated to Shiva, it features intricate wood carvings and a large Nandi statue facing the shrine.

Balkumari temple

Balkumari Temple stands in the Lalitpur area of Nepal; its exact founding date is unknown, but it is believed to have been built sometime between the 7th and 17th centuries. It is dedicated to Balkumari, one of the Ashta Matrika goddesses, and continues to draw a steady stream of worshippers.
